As to actual journalists during the Ukraine-Russia war, one reads:
"New rules now govern the work of war reporters in these territories. They may only report freely in 'green zones.' 'Red zones' are off limits to journalists. In 'yellow zones' they are allowed to carry out their work when accompanied by an army press officer. The exact situation in these zones is classified as 'protected information' and only disclosed on a need-to-know basis. Furthermore, Ukraine wants to review all of the media accreditations it has issued over the past year. ...The NGO Reporters Without Borders (RSF) was also critical. "We find the rules exaggerated," explained RSF Germany's executive director, Christian Mihr. "They make it practically impossible to report from the front." RSF is demanding the Ukrainian government ensure journalists can continue to report on Russia's war against Ukraine firsthand."

Ukraine tightens rules on frontline reporting Deutsche Welle, 21 April 2023

"Sergiy Tomilenko, president of the National Union of Journalists of Ukraine, told VOA that 'the new rules of military accreditation should not completely stop coverage of this war.' He added that areas should be considered red zones only if reporting is impossible there because of the conflict. Oksana Romaniuk, the head of the Institute of Mass Information, a local press freedom group, said the restrictions appeared to be about safety, but she said she thought they were more about control. 'We do not think that it is connected with the desire to make the work of journalists safer. It is, rather, connected with the desire to make everything work like the army,' she told VOA from Kyiv."

New Rules Limit Media's Ability to Cover Ukraine War Voice of America News, 31 March 2023

"While some of the restrictions have been easy to adapt, the state has a monopoly on significant information because of the war – such as the total number of casualties, which is now classified information. Ukraine's top general said the total was 13,000 in late November but graveyards across Ukraine, and the number of social media posts paying tribute to the dead soldiers, indicate the number is much higher. 'I think we will publish it when we know it, but again it will be discussed among ourselves first,' said Romaniuk. Meanwhile, there has only been one investigation alleging wrongdoing inside Ukraine's military (as opposed to investigations about government offices). In August, Anna Myroniuk, an investigative journalist at the Kyiv Independent, published an investigation into systematic abuse and misappropriation within Ukraine's International Legion, a unit for foreign nationals. The Kyiv Independent ran an editorial explaining their decision to publish the information."

Ukraine's reporters adapt amid media restrictions and pressure of war Guardian UK, 5 March 2023

"Media rights groups have called the new regulation an illegal attempt to silence journalists. Army spokesman Oleksiy Dmytrashkivsky told the Kyiv Post that the new rules apply to all journalists working on the Ukrainian side of the conflict. For those traveling to separatists-controlled areas, military escort will be provided up to the final Ukrainian checkpoint, he added. 'I received an order to guide journalists and to stop them from traveling alone,' Dmytrashkivsky said."

Ukraine military restricts journalists' access to front , 2 December 2014.
